**Ticket: Autocomplete index slow — config drift suspected**

Quicksearch latency on the Fernvale catalog doubled last week. Root cause: the refresh interval and shard count on two index nodes don't match the baseline, likely from a manual hotfix that never landed in the repo. Don't tune by hand. Reset affected nodes to the baseline values below.

settings of bahif-yajof:
JORIX_PIN=2662
JORIX_TENANT=rusax
JORIX_METRICS_HOST=metrics.jorix.xolmario.corp
JORIX_SEAL=seal_a93c2147
JORIX_STANDBY_TEAM=wenius

Minutes — Management Meeting (Board Circulation)

Attendees: full executive group, Fennick Labs.

Reviewed term sheet from Ostler & Crane Partners. Valuation acceptable; liquidation preference flagged as aggressive. Counsel to mark up exclusivity clause. Counter-proposal due within ten days. Vote: proceed to negotiation, unanimous. The board's negotiating position rests on the plan set out below.

board note of kadug-tawig: Only 5 of the 100 pilot accounts renewed Oliath, so a churn review is set for April 15.

Open requisitions are withdrawn; backfills require executive sign-off. This does not affect the Inland or Enterprise divisions, and no reductions to current headcount are planned. Please manage territory coverage with existing staff and route urgent capacity concerns through Renata in Operations. We recognize this complicates pipeline commitments for the Harrowgate accounts. The context behind this decision is summarized in the note below.

internal memo for tagef-hadup: Gross margin on Ulaath came in at 15 percent against a plan of 5 percent. Only 7 of the 120 pilot accounts renewed Ulaath, so a churn review is set for October 15.

**Leadership Review Briefing — Sunlance Retirement**

Sunlance product line: declining volume, negative margin two consecutive years. Recommendation: retire within nine months. Migrate accounts to Oratrix Pro; retention offers budgeted. Support sunset at twenty-four months. Headcount reassigned, no reductions planned. Decision requested at next review. Strategic context appears below.

management briefing: Silmirek Group is in early talks to buy Oliysix Group for about $124.4 million. The Briath launch date is December 14, and nothing goes to the press before then. Legal wants the Sildorax Logistics term sheet withdrawn before May 4.